I'm using exim with virtual domains & maildirs and without smarthost, so my config mightn't be useful to you. Look at http://www.exim.org/ftp/exim3/config.samples.tar.gz or http://www.exim.org/ftp/exim4/config.samples.tar.gz for some hints - you can find summaries in FAQ.txt.gz from the same directory. However, the error you're getting almost sounds like a problem with the network rather than the MTA.... ----- Original Message ----- From: "William O'Higgins" <william.ohiggins@utoronto.ca> Subject: exim configurations? > Is anyone using exim as their MTA?
